Hyperfine anomaly in Be isotopes and the neutron spatial distribution: A three-cluster model for Be9

2005 
The study of the hyperfine (hfs) anomaly in neutron rich nuclei can give a very specific and unique way to study the neutron distribution and the clustering structure. We study the sensitivity of the hfs anomaly to the clustering effects in the Be9 isotope using two different nuclear wave functions obtained in the three-cluster (α+α+n) model. The results are compared to those obtained for Be9,11 in a two-body core+neutron model to examine whether the hfs anomaly is sensitive to a halo structure in Be11. © 2005 The American Physical Society.
